§ 71-4840 — Other prohibited acts; penalty
Nebraska·Ch. 71 Public Health and Welfare
A person
that, in order to obtain a financial gain, intentionally falsifies, forges,
conceals, defaces, or obliterates a document of gift, an amendment or revocation
of a document of gift, or a refusal commits a Class IIIA felony.
